The direction cosine of the vector can be determined by dividing the corresponding coordinate of a vector by the vector length. The unit vector coordinate is equal to the direction cosine. The direction cosines of the vector a are the cosines of angles that the vector forms with the coordinate axes. The direction cosines uniquely set the direction of vector. Basic relation. WebAug 27, 2024 · Direction Cosines of a Vector: If any vector A subtend angles α, β and γ with X-axis, Y-axis and Z-axis respectively and its components along these axes are A x, A y and A z, then. cos α =. cos β =. cos γ =. Then, cos² α + cos² β + cos² γ = 1.
